Since NeoGAF’s leaked report in April, people have been speculating that Beyond: Two Souls will come to the PS4: it has just been a matter of when it will be confirmed. And while this latest report is not a confirmation, it furthers people’s beliefs that the port is inevitable. According to two German retailers, Alcom and World of Games (the latter had the listing removed), Beyond: Two Souls is being listed for the PS4.

Again, this is coming off of NeoGAF’s report that Beyond’s PS4 details were leaked with a programmer’s portfolio, who showed brief screenshots and even mentioned the ‘Director’s Cut Version.’ So it is looking like the public will get a version for current generation soon, but we will have to wait patiently for the eventual announcement.

Now, the game starring Ellen Page, which came out last October, was developed by Quantic Dream: the developers behind Heavy Rain. And while the game sold more than a million copies, it did receive fairly mixed reviews: it had a seventy percent on Metacritic and a seventy-two percent on Game Rankings. On top of this, the game received some well publicized controversy about a particular shower scene with Ellen Page: but I guess any publicity is good publicity.
